WASHINGTON – Senators Ruben Gallego (D-AZ) and Dan Sullivan (R-Alaska) introduced a resolution recognizing the 80th anniversary of Stars and Stripes coverage in the Pacific. Stars and Stripes is an independent military news organization, known for its invaluable service to members of the Armed Forces, civilian employees, and military families stationed around the world.
